Enhanced Precision and Accuracy in Orchard Management using Tractors
Orchard farming is a delicate and intricate process that requires precision and accuracy in order to maximize yields and ensure the health of the fruit trees. In recent years, the use of orchard tractors has become increasingly popular among fruit farmers due to the numerous benefits they offer in terms of enhanced precision and accuracy in orchard management.
One of the key advantages of using orchard tractors is their ability to navigate through narrow rows of fruit trees with ease. Traditional farming methods often involve manual labor, which can be time-consuming and labor-intensive. With the use of tractors, farmers can efficiently maneuver through the orchard, saving both time and effort. This allows for more efficient management of the orchard, as farmers can easily access every tree and perform necessary tasks such as pruning, spraying, and harvesting.
Furthermore, orchard tractors are equipped with advanced technology that enables precise and accurate operations. Many tractors are equipped with GPS systems that provide real-time data on the exact location of the tractor within the orchard. This allows farmers to create precise maps of their orchard, which can be used for various purposes such as monitoring tree health, identifying areas that require special attention, and planning for future planting or expansion.
In addition to GPS systems, orchard tractors often come with other advanced features such as automated steering and guidance systems. These systems use sensors and cameras to detect obstacles and guide the tractor along predetermined paths. This not only ensures that the tractor stays on track but also minimizes the risk of damage to the fruit trees. By following precise paths, farmers can avoid accidentally running over tree roots or damaging branches, which can have a detrimental impact on tree health and fruit production.
Another benefit of using orchard tractors is the ability to perform tasks with greater accuracy. Tractors can be equipped with specialized attachments and implements that are designed specifically for orchard management. For example, there are attachments for pruning, spraying, and harvesting, which are designed to minimize damage to the trees and maximize efficiency. These attachments are often adjustable, allowing farmers to customize their operations based on the specific needs of their orchard.
Furthermore, orchard tractors can be equipped with sensors that monitor various environmental factors such as soil moisture, temperature, and humidity. This data can be used to make informed decisions regarding irrigation, fertilization, and pest control. By having access to real-time data, farmers can ensure that their orchard is receiving optimal conditions for growth and productivity.

Cost Savings and Economic Advantages of Orchard Tractors in Fruit Farming
Orchard tractors have become an essential tool in modern fruit farming, offering numerous benefits to farmers. One of the key advantages of using orchard tractors is the cost savings they provide, along with the economic advantages they bring to fruit farming operations.
First and foremost, orchard tractors help farmers save money by increasing efficiency and reducing labor costs. These tractors are specifically designed to navigate through narrow rows of fruit trees, allowing farmers to easily maneuver and perform various tasks. With the help of orchard tractors, farmers can efficiently prune, spray, and harvest their crops, reducing the need for manual labor. This not only saves time but also reduces the overall labor costs associated with fruit farming.
Furthermore, orchard tractors are equipped with advanced technology and features that enhance productivity and reduce waste. For instance, many modern orchard tractors come with GPS systems that enable precise navigation and mapping of the orchard. This allows farmers to optimize their routes and avoid unnecessary overlap, resulting in reduced fuel consumption and increased efficiency. By minimizing fuel usage, farmers can significantly cut down on their operating costs, making orchard tractors a cost-effective investment.
In addition to cost savings, orchard tractors offer several economic advantages to fruit farming operations. One such advantage is the ability to increase the overall yield and quality of the fruit. Orchard tractors enable farmers to perform tasks such as pruning and thinning more effectively, ensuring that each tree receives the necessary care and attention. This leads to healthier trees and higher-quality fruit, which can command higher prices in the market. By using orchard tractors, farmers can maximize their profits by producing superior fruits that are in high demand.
Moreover, orchard tractors contribute to the long-term sustainability of fruit farming operations. These tractors are designed to minimize soil compaction, which can be detrimental to the health of fruit trees. By reducing soil compaction, orchard tractors help maintain the soil’s structure and fertility, ensuring the long-term productivity of the orchard. This not only benefits the current crop but also sets the foundation for future generations of fruit trees, ensuring the sustainability of the farm.
Additionally, orchard tractors can be equipped with attachments and implements that further enhance their functionality and economic benefits. For example, some tractors can be fitted with sprayers or spreaders, allowing farmers to efficiently apply fertilizers or pesticides to their crops. This targeted application reduces waste and ensures that the chemicals are applied only where needed, minimizing environmental impact and saving costs on unnecessary inputs.
